Perspectives on Behavior Science is a semiannual peer-reviewed [1] scientific journal covering behavior analysis. It was established in 1978 and is published by Springer Science+Business Media on behalf of the Association for Behavior Analysis International, of which it is the official journal. It was published as The Behavior Analyst until it obtained its current name in 2018. [2] The editor-in-chief is Christine Hughes ( University of North Carolina Wilmington). According to its website, the journal has a 2022 impact factor of 2.0.
